In counties having a population in excess of 250,000, the board of supervisors may provide, by contract, with any person, firm, or corporation, for performances within the county including, but not limited to, operas, symphonies, band concerts and other instrumental concerts, historical or commemorative pageants, choral concerts, plays or other related presentations (with or without music), ballet, dance, recitals, exhibitions, and readings. A charge may be made for attendance at these performances. The contract shall provide that the management and control of the performances shall be under the supervision of the board of supervisors or shall provide specifically for those matters which cannot legally be delegated by the board of supervisors.
